Extended Data Figure 4. Arginase inhibition overrides the immunosuppressive properties of neonatal cells.

Extended Data Figure 4

TNF-α production by adult CD11b+ responder cells after stimulation with heat-killed (HK) L. monocytogenes (Lm) alone (black), or co-culture with neonatal splenocytes at a 1:1 ratio (blue), or additional supplementation (red) with arginase inhibitors (nor-NOHA or l-NOHA) (top), or 4-aminobenzoic acid hydrazide (a myeloperoxidase inhibitor), 4′-hydroxy-3′-methoxyacetophenone (an NADPH oxidase inhibitor), sodium diethyldithiocarbamate trihydrate (a superoxide dismutase inhibitor), SB-431542 hydrate (a TGF-β receptor inhibitor), anti-TGF-β antibody (clone 1D11), Sn(iv) protoporphyrin IX dichloride (a haem oxidation inhibitor), acetylcysteine (a reactive oxygen species (ROS) scavenger), 1-methyl-d-tryptophan and 1-methyl-l-tryptophan (IDO inhibitors), and an anti-IL-10 receptor antibody (clone 1B1.3A) (bottom). Each point represents data from an individual mouse, and the data are representative of two independent experiments. Error bars, mean±s.e.m.
